Output 246a62bb816d23786ba115b7f7ba7999e17c73fdb5b46a3efa58c94109279ae7:51

value
500170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5829ad681cbb0cdb26398f0a95825090e71558a3 OP_EQUAL
address
39jBKDfqDnhLA5ttJS3VZUC5CrqKD2R1C9
transaction
246a62bb816d23786ba115b7f7ba7999e17c73fdb5b46a3efa58c94109279ae7
confirmations
230642
spent
true